[QUOTE="Buffalobob, post: 97095, member: 8"] On the foreend. It is on a hanger. The hanger is a cantilever rod and has flex. There are three or four methods of dealing with it and none of them are really great. You just live with it and get to know it and understand what you can and cannot do with it. Every method has its drawbacks Dakota arms builds a falling block. [/QUOTE]
